CPLDs are programmable logic devices that contain configurable logic blocks and interconnects similar to FPGAs but with a smaller capacity and simpler architecture. CPLDs are often used in applications requiring glue logic, interface bridging, and simple state machine implementations. They offer advantages such as fast design turnaround, low power consumption, and predictable timing characteristics, making them suitable for a wide range of embedded system designs.
